Ibadan Dryport To Commence Operations 2nd Quarter, 2013

The Nigerian Shippers’ Council has assured that the Ibadan dry port will commence operations before the end of the 2nd quarter of the year.
Acting Executive Secretary of the council, Mr.Hassan Bello made this known yesterday when the Oyo state Commissioner for Trade, Investment and Cooperatives paid him a courtesy visit in Lagos.
Bello said that the visit will spur the maritime agency to make appropriate pronouncement in ensuring the realisation of the dry port in Oyo State.
The executive secretary said that the council does not believe in abandoned projects, even as he stressed that the dry ports initiative were conceived by the Nigerian Shippers council about 10 years ago.
According to him, the dry ports will ease congestion at the seaports and create employment for Nigerians adding that they will facilitate fast delivery of cargoes to the door steps of the importers.
He said that NSC perceived the dry port as centres for export, pointing out that the country needs to diversify its economy from import dependence to export oriented economy.
Bello added that the agency has seen the potentials of the dry ports, which he said can also operate as a seaport.
He told the commissioner that the ICD project were one of the few projects that were subjected to the Public and Private Partnership (PPP) arrangement
He added that concessionaires are on site for them to commence building operations at the site.
"We cannot have general application in all the ICDs, but what we hope is that before the second quarter of the year, we believe that with the development of the ICDs and Ibadan particularly is of great significant, we are conscious of it and we have made effort to see to the operation of this ICD and we work tirelessly together with concessionaires to see that these things materialize".
Earlier in his remarks, Commissioner for Trade, Investment and Cooperatives Adebayo Olagbenro said that the visit was because the present administration of the state is eager about the completion of the project during its tenure.
He said that the meeting with the NSC was a success even as he added that a delegate from Oyo state will meet with the Minister of Trade and Investment; Dr Olusegun Aganga on the project and also cahrt the way forward.
"We are anxious to have the project executed and just yesterday I received a letter from the host community and they are getting worried that for over 10 years, they have been on the project and nothing has been done about it", he told the Shippers’ Council boss.
